Traditional telephone systems are straightforward, effective and can be matched to your business requirements. To enable your personnel to communicate internally between each other, and externally to clients, an in-house telephony system provides your company with a Private Branch Exchange, basically your own private telephone network. To make the most of your telecommunication investment, a reliable telephone company should offer competitive pricing packages that are tailored to your particular needs.
External phone calls will be routed over analogue lines leased from a phone company (Public Switched Telephone Network), via a Voice over Internet Protocol (VoIP) Gateway, or ASDN/ISDN, while internal phone calls made through a Private Branch Exchange are completely free.
If you are only in charge of a small business with a minimal workforce, a PBX (Private Branch Exchange) would most likely not be the your most cost effective solution. However, a hosted, virtual, cloud based PBX package could be a much better choice in such cases. A "free" virtual PBX version is sometimes offered for small businesses by a number of telecommunications companies. But take care, because such free options are often only for a short trial period and might only come with restricted functionality.
Don't use any company offering a free virtual PBX, but you pay for the hosting, since the more phone traffic is used, the more you will be charged. You're much better to go with a paid service which will provide your business in Purton with a package offering full functionality, and when necessary the possibility to expand the service.
Of course, the most cost effective of all, if you've got an unlimited internet connection at your premises in Purton, is VoIP.
What Does VoIP Stand For? - To save on the cost of making mobile, international and long distance phone calls, VoIP is a communication system that was developed in the late 1990s by a company called VocalTec, and stands for "Voice Over Internet Protocol".
The advantage of VoIP is that it makes use of your internet data connection to receive and make video and voice calls. Software and hardware can be purchased to expand business VoIP technologies and deliver valuable options such as;
- Call forwarding
- Recording and monitoring of calls
- Conferencing or multi user video calls
- Instant messaging (IM)
- Live website communications
- Voicemail and message retrieval
- Call whispering
A reliable VoIP system allows staff working remotely to freely and seamlessly integrate with other members of the team, no matter where they're based in the country. All that is needed is a microphone headset, a laptop and an internet connection. And so long as they have internet access VoIP also allows customers to talk instantly and directly to you at no cost. As soon as you have installed an optimised VoIP business phone system, you'll be able to operate all of your communications via your company's computers.
One of the key benefits of modern telephone systems is how easily they scale. When companies expand and grow, communication needs typically become more complicated as more people / departments / locations need to communicate. With the advent of cloud-based phone systems that use VoIP technology there are very few, if any, limitations as far as adding new users, extensions and functionalities without needing to purchase expensive hardware upgrades. Because of this flexibility, businesses in Purton can change quickly and remain in control of communication expenses.
Business features that are usually charged as extras by telecommunication providers may also be included in VoIP systems. The likes of automatic call forwarding, caller ID and auto redial all come as standard on many VoIP business packages. Of great benefit is being able to add extra phone lines at cost-free as the number of employees grow, as well as the ability to integrate with pre-existing IT and telecommunication devices.
However, there are a few downsides to VoIP. The quality of some calls can be adversely impacted if your Purton business is in a slow data speed location, or has a poor quality web connection. In terms of business it's advisable to use a dedicated data connection for any VoIP communication. DDOS (Dedicated Denial of Service) cyber assaults have also been something of a problem for VoIP standalone systems in the past. By overwhelming their systems and inundating their VoIP communications with messages and calls, certain larger organisations and companies have been held to ransom by criminals, when genuine customer communications totally fail. To prevent this from happening, there are excellent security programs being offered, but it is still advisable to not just rely upon VoIP and have a second form of communication for your business in Purton.

VOIP Servers
VOIP servers are the core component of modern telecommunications infrastructure, facilitating high-quality and cost-efficent voice communication over the net. The transmission of voice signals over the internet to the recipient's device is accomplished by VOIP servers, which transform them into digital data packets. The functionality of VOIP servers surpasses that of traditional telephone systems, providing the ability to handle multiple calls at once, and offering advanced features such as call forwarding, voicemail and video conferencing. The compatibility and scalability of VOIP servers with pre-existing business applications make them an ideal solution for companies of any size. In Britain, businesses and individuals have a variety of VOIP server options to choose from, including Vonage, Mitel, Dialpad and 8x8, which are among the most popular. With the growing trend towards remote work and the need for flexible communication solutions, VOIP servers are becoming an increasingly important part of the modern workplace.
Virtual Voicemail Services
Virtual voicemail services provide an up-to-date solution for handling voicemail, removing the requirement for traditional telephone systems. Managing and receiving voicemail messages can be done through the internet with these services, generally via email or an app. This allows you to access your voicemails from almost anywhere, whether you're using a tablet, smartphone or PC.

The convenience that they offer is one of the primary benefits of these voicemail services. You no longer need to dial a specific number to listen to your messages; virtual voicemail enables direct email forwarding or easy online access. This guarantees that you won't miss any important messages and saves time, especially when you're on the move.
Flexibility is another benefit of these services. It is possible to personalise greeting messages, create several mailboxes, and even have voicemails converted to a text format. This improved communication management system ensures you can respond to important messages more swiftly and efficiently.
Last but not least, virtual voicemail services are budget-friendly and simple to put in place. For both individuals and small businesses in Purton, many providers offer low-cost and customisable plans. With no requirement for additional hardware, the service can be used pretty much instantly, making it a practical choice for those aiming to streamline their voicemail management. Unified Messaging
Unified messaging is also an important feature that many of today's business telephone systems provide as well. Instead of having to check separate systems to see if someone has left you a voice message, sent you an email, sent you a text or sent you a fax; unified messaging delivers all of your communications in one central, easy-to-use interface. This gives employees the ability to quickly get access to any communications that are important to them, regardless of their location (at the office, working remotely or travelling for an appointment). Many times, messages are forwarded to the user's inbox so they have an easy way to determine which tasks need to be addressed first and respond to customer inquiries quickly. Unified messaging helps to improve efficiency by reducing time spent switching between various forms of communication and makes sure that no important messages get missed. For Purton companies that experience a large volume of contact from customers each day, having all communication in one location helps streamline workflows and improve collaboration between departments and ultimately provide a more professional and seamless customer service experience.
